Located in a prime location in Clifton Village, set apart from the bustling city below. The Clifton Observatory towers above the iconic Clifton Suspension Bridge and Avon Gorge. We have two licensed bars, one of which is outdoors on the roof terrace, so up to 100 of you can enjoy the calm of the idyllic Downs with a drink in hand!
The William West Room, named in honour of the Bristolian artist and creator of our 19th century Camera Obscura, is a grand indoor space with a sparkling chandelier, stage area, and DJ booth with PA and AV systems, accessed through its own separate entrance. Here, we can host 100 standing guests, or up to 70 for a seated banquet.
The Observatory Tower leads guests up on a historical journey to the original Camera Obscura and the viewing balcony of the Giant’s Cave is accessed through a long, steep tunnel that takes you 90 feet underground. Not only are these both great vantage points for dramatic photo opportunities, your wedding service can actually be performed in these unique spaces too.
